The North Queensland Strata Title Inspection Program (NQSTIP) was a voluntary inspection and assessment program of strata properties in North Queensland that operated between 2019 and 2023. The ...
This guide supports the free Bushfire Resilience Home Self-Assessment app. It helps homeowners improve the resilience of their homes to bushfires.
This tool is for homeowners. It helps them estimate their home's bushfire resilience rating. It's calculated based on their answers, and the RBC's risk mapping and research models. RBC also has a free ...
This website provides guides for homeowners. They provide information to retrofit and maintain houses to be more resilient to tropical cyclones and storms. It includes three levels: general ...
